    What is it? An inline wiring harness with a foot actuated proximity switch used to enable or disable ECT PWR.

    Who is it for? This mod is a plug & play wire harness for anyone who regularly uses the ECT PWR button. Some drivers enable this switch for daily driving or just towing use. I personally like how the truck drives with ECT enabled so I was finding myself constantly hitting the switch every time I start to drive. I thought about picking up an always-on mod that is for sale but then noticed that my truck drives really well around town but sometimes the gear “hangs” when I know I want it to shift up on flat areas or other driving conditions. What I found is that by toggling the ECT PWR button you can force the shift map to change then re-enable ECT PWR. This would be a pain hitting the button…so this hands-free mod was born.

    What can it do?
    · Plug and Play installation using inline connectors and add-a-fuse powered sensor
    · Option to eliminate the ECT PWR button but still retain the ability to toggle it
    · Hands-free ability to toggle the ECT PWR, keeping those hands on the wheel
    · Inclusion of aux switch illumination leads to tap into for custom switch lighting

    Are you referring to the ect always on mod on ebay?

    This isnt a always on mod, this is a optical toggle switch. I have it installed on my truck right now(I helped test it). You turn the ect on and off with the flick of your left foot. No buttons, no always on, when you need the ect on, you lift the front of your foot a little bit and it turns on the ect, if you want to turn it off, you do the same thing and it turns off.

    If you raise your foot slowly to break the beam then back down (breaking it again) it turns ECT off then on again in one long foot tap. No other hardware needed. I do this all the time to encourage a shift.
